12.2 Serial Ports
Isochronous (x1 Clock) Timing:
Note 1:
x1 clock. The system designer is should ensure that mark-to-space ratio of the x1 clock is such that the required set-up and hold timing constraint are met. One
way of achieving this is to choose a crystal frequency which is twice the required data rate and then divide the clock by two using the on-board prescaler. In this
case the mark-to-space ratio is 50/50 for the purpose of set-up and hold calculations.
